U of I Community Credit Union - First Street Branch is a member-owned, nonprofit financial cooperative serving the Champaign area alongside nearby communities. The institution traces its roots to the broader UI community credit union movement, formed to provide accessible, locally governed financial services beyond traditional banks. Historically, these credit unions emerged to meet the needs of university staff, students, and regional residents, expanding membership and branch access over time while maintaining a focus on community-oriented finance. The First Street location operates as a full-service branch, offering routine member transactions and financial services within a structured schedule that supports on-site and drive-up access, with certain services available by appointment. Its operations reflect the credit union model’s emphasis on member welfare, cooperative governance, and local economic participation, aligning service delivery with the needs of university-affiliated and Champaign-area members. Through its local presence, the branch contributes to financial inclusion, education, and community-led financial stewardship.

What are the main requirements to work with U of I Community Credit Union - First Street Branch?
Requirements to apply for a loan with U of I Community Credit Union - First Street Branch typically include: proof of identity (government-issued ID), proof of income (pay stubs, tax returns, or bank statements), proof of residence, Social Security Number, and information about existing debts. Lenders will evaluate your credit score, debt-to-income ratio, employment history, and ability to repay. Some loans may require collateral or a co-signer. Minimum credit score and income requirements vary by loan type and lender. Contact U of I Community Credit Union - First Street Branch directly to understand their specific eligibility criteria, as requirements can differ based on the loan product and your financial situation.
